It's the only double tom mount they made in the 60's...........
BD plate mount hole is same size as Ludwig
Is this the one, Blair? I have this holder on my Walberg & Auge set. Sorry, but I don't have any spare parts for it. This mounting system works very well, and is quite sturdy.
Here it is on my Walberg & Auge set. Blair is correct that the Ludwig system will work if necessary. I used the Ludwig post with two spades from a rail consolette instead of the Ludwig mini L arms until I located the proper Gretsch mounting system that was original to the set.
